Volkswagen Dealerships Excel in the Latest J.D. Power Canada Customer Satisfaction Study

In an era where customer satisfaction is the cornerstone of business success, it is incredibly fulfilling to witness industry leaders stepping up to set benchmarks that mirror excellence and dedication. A shining example of this commitment to superior service is reflected in the stellar performance of Volkswagen dealerships in the recent J.D. Power Canada Customer Service Index Long-Term (CSI-LT) Study. In this annual study, owners of vehicles aged between 4 and 12 years were surveyed to gauge their satisfaction levels regarding the services they received at new-vehicle dealerships, encompassing both in-warranty and customer-pay work.


This comprehensive study meticulously scrutinizes the customer service experience using a prism of five critical measures: Service Initiation, Service Advisor, Service Quality, Service Facility, and Vehicle Pick-Up. Additionally, the study provides profound insights by analyzing the distribution of dollars and service visits amongst dealers and non-dealers.


To comprehend the immense achievement of Volkswagen dealerships in this study, it is essential to delve deeper into what these categories signify in tangible terms. The pivotal indicators of the study are outlined by their respective weights in determining the overall satisfaction score, these being: service quality (32%), vehicle pick-up (20%), service facility (17%), service initiation (16%), and service advisor (15%).


This year's results have emanated from a rigorous analysis of responses from 8,188 vehicle owners, gathered meticulously between April and June 2023. Among the sea of responses, Volkswagen emerged triumphantly, clinching a tie for the first position alongside Lexus with a remarkable score of 842 points out of a possible 1000, significantly higher than the average score of 799.
